Performs a variety of cardiac technical, diagnostic, therapeutic and patient care tasks for patients with cardiac disease using radiological sciences. Tasks performed include radiographic imaging, manipulation of equipment, use of intra-aortic balloon pump, hemodynamic monitoring and recording, patient preparation and post procedure care, procedure room set up and cleaning, and quality monitoring. Responsibilities: 1. Assists physicians with obtaining digital radiographic images of heart, peripheral vessels and any other required structures. Appropriately controls radiographic equipment to acquire quality images. Pans the radiographic table so that the physician visualizes desired structures. Appropriately sets x-ray acquisition parameters for cardiac and peripherals to provide quality images. Practices radiation safety by utilizing distance and appropriate protective attire. Demonstrates knowledge of a variety of procedures and techniques and applies these to skillfully meet comprehensive needs of the patient. Anticipates patient and physician needs, alerts physician to changes in patient condition, and contributes to the plan in an organized and timely manner. Demonstrates expert knowledge in the technical areas of hemodynamics, diagnostic, interventional and peripheral procedures including devices and protocols 2. Daily Room Preparations. Performs daily room QCs and notifies appropriate people of variances. Prepares procedure room and equipment for daily use and each procedure. Ensures enough stock on hand to accommodate routine daily case volumes. Conducts in-room inventory and supply management. Is aware of and stores all patient care products according to JCAHO regulations. 3. Data Collection. Documents data necessary for patient records in EMR for charge entry and image archive. Verifies data entry on all systems and verifies patient charges for accuracy. Documents complications and variances for CQI. 4. Delivers pre-, during, and post-procedure patient care. Initiates accurate documentation and data entry. Prepares scrub table and preps patient for procedure while maintaining sterile techniques. Preparation of lines and devices for administration of injectable fluids. Injection of drugs under direct supervision of physician, insertion of IVs. 5. Equipment Operation. Operates, inspects, troubleshoots and performs routine maintenance for variety of cardiac catheterization lab equipment. Effectively operates all devices utilized in cardiac cath procedures. Other information: Education Requirements: Graduation from either a program accredited by the Committee on Allied Health and Accreditation, a special procedures program, an accredited school of professional nursing, or a course training in cardiac catherization. Completion of EKG/Arrhythmia course within three (3) months from date of hire. Licensure/Certification Requirements: American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) certification, Registered Cardiovascular Invasive Specialist (RCIS) certification, or Cardiovascular Technician (CVT) certification within six (6) months from date of hire. (not required but highly recommended)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) certification within six (6) months from date of hire.
